Passenger killed in first Las Vegas traffic fatality in 2014

A 31-year-old man died when the car he was riding in collided with a pole on Eastern Avenue south of Harris Avenue Sunday morning.

According to Las Vegas police, the driver of a 2002 Chevy Tahoe southbound on Eastern Avenue was speeding and failed to maintain the lane, crashing head-on with a wooden power pole about 1:30 a.m.

The passenger was pronounced dead on the scene, police said.

The 25-year-old driver, Guadalupe Buenrostro, who was ejected from the vehicle, was taken to University Medical Center with critical injuries.

This is the first traffic fatality under Las Vegas police jurisdiction in 2014.
